What is the difference between STS and STSC?

STS (Safety Trained Supervisor) is a general-industry credential built around 29 CFR 1910, while STSC (Safety Trained Supervisor Construction) is built entirely around 29 CFR 1926 construction standards, with heavy emphasis on fall protection, scaffolds, excavation, cranes, steel erection, and silica. Construction supervisors should pursue the STSC.
